Re: Trading In My 2005 Lexus ES330 For A 2011 Honda Accord by kingreign(m): 10:26pm On May 14, 2021
Arrow144:

Exactly it is.. more torque

It even has lesser torque than the 8th gen.
The 7th gen accord 03-07 is 212 and 211 ib.ft rated torque

While the 8th gen 08 - 12 is rated 248 and 254ib.ft torque rating respectively.


Culled from Wikipedia.

Re: Trading In My 2005 Lexus ES330 For A 2011 Honda Accord by olumzzz(m): 1:30pm On May 15, 2021
sixoath:
As much as i enjoy my es330 which has been a performer with a touch of luxury, i am tempted to try the Honda brand.
I hope it's going to be a good choise.
I need your opinion on this one Kingreign, Gazzuzz, Norey, other nairalanders.

As a daily driver, it will end in premium tears.
My reasons, from 1st hand experience:
1. Honda hasn't perfected the VCM technology so the VCM module might malfunction over time.
2. Catalytic converter will get blocked and destroy the engine.

However, the car is superb to drive.
I had big tyres on mine to increase stability.
My cruise control was always set at 160 km/hr.
I don't throttle on the highway. I only accelerate if i want to go beyond that.
Steering rack got bad and i refused to change it because i loved the stiffness on the highway.
Car got me to my house in Lagos from Benin in 3.5 hours.
The gear changes could have been more enjoyable if it was a 6 or 7 speed auto.
Engine broke on 180 km/hr when i was about setting another record. Oil pressure nonsense wahala.
Yeye motor.
My verdict:
Fun to drive, acceptable fuel efficiency but not durable.
